Anyone know why my Xbox controller would suddenly be doing mouse/keyboard inputs all the time when not playing something on Steam? I used to have to hold the xbox button down which would then let me move the mouse cursor with RS and click with the bumpers, etc, which it does still do when I'm playing a game through Steam, but now if I'm not playing something on Steam but it is still running in the background, my mouse cursor is going nuts and I'm clicking on stuff on my second monitor and it's a huge annoyance unless I quit Steam. I know I can disable the cursor movement in the controller settings but I like how it worked before and would rather not disable it altogether. Of course google has been no help because I just get dozens of AI generated articles explaining how to disable steam controller input.
|
# ? Aug 30, 2023 19:24 |
|
It's the steam controller "desktop configuration" settings which are mostly stupid bullshit designed for steam machine consoles and the opposite of useful on any normal i-already-have-a-keyboard pc. What you want to do is go to "settings->controller->Non-game controller layouts" and edit the desktop layout to blank it out or set it to normal controller buttons instead of keyboard/mouse BS. To do different stuff while holding the home button you can edit the "guide button chord layout", but it looks like the behavior you described is the default settings:
